Differential Fluid Service and Why Lift Choice Matters More Than You’d Think

Differential fluid changes sound simple until you’re doing them across twelve vehicles a month with drain plugs, fill plugs, and skid plates all sitting at different heights depending on the truck. A lift with reliable, repeatable height control and solid arm restraints saves real time here, because techs aren’t fighting with slipping pads or hunting for a stable jack point under a loaded rear axle. This is one area where hunter car lifts earn their reputation among Iowa fleet shops: consistent, drift-free height holding means a tech can position a drain pan, break a plug loose, and refill without the vehicle settling mid-job.

Over twenty years, a fleet doing regular differential service will put a two-post lift through thousands of raise-and-lower cycles under partial and heavy loads. Cheaper imported lifts we’ve inspected in Iowa shops start showing arm restraint wear and cable stretch well before the ten-year mark under that kind of duty cycle, and finding replacement parts for a defunct import brand can take weeks. That downtime, multiplied across a dozen trucks needing service on a rotating schedule, adds up to real lost labor hours that never show up on the original purchase invoice.

Capacity Planning: Sizing the Lift to the Fleet You’ll Have in Ten Years

One mistake we see constantly is fleet operators sizing a lift to today’s trucks instead of the fleet they’ll likely be running in a decade. If you’re running half-ton trucks now but expect to add heavier one-ton or medium-duty service vehicles as the business grows, buying a 9,000 lb lift today just to save money will force an early replacement. We generally recommend Council Bluffs fleet operators buy one capacity tier above their current heaviest vehicle to build in room for growth.

This is especially true for differential and undercarriage work, where a fully loaded one-ton dually with a plow package can push close to a lift’s rated limits even before factoring in tools, fluids, and cargo. Oversizing modestly at purchase time costs relatively little compared to swapping out an undersized two-post lift five years into a twenty-year ownership plan. It’s a cheap insurance policy against a fleet’s own growth outpacing its equipment.

Installation and Concrete Considerations for Fleet Bays

A twenty-year cost comparison isn’t complete without accounting for installation quality, because a poorly anchored lift shortens the service life of even the best equipment. We’ve been called out to Council Bluffs shops where a competitor anchored a heavy-duty two-post lift into thin or cracked slab concrete, leading to bolt pull-out and safety issues within a few years of daily fleet use. Proper installation includes verifying slab thickness, checking for rebar or reinforcement, and confirming anchor embedment meets the manufacturer’s engineering specs for the lift’s full rated capacity.

For a fleet running daily differential and brake service, that installation quality directly affects the twenty-year number. A lift installed correctly on adequate concrete will run its full service life with routine maintenance. One installed on marginal concrete may need re-anchoring, slab repair, or even relocation within the ownership period, adding unplanned cost that has nothing to do with the lift brand itself.
